Leake

Leake County is a county located in the U.S. state of Mississippi. As of 2010, the population was 23,805. Its county seat is Carthage. The center of population of Mississippi is located in Leake County, in the town of Lena . Leake County is named for Walter Leake, the Governor of Mississippi from 1822 to 1825.

According to the U.S. Census Bureau, the county has a total area of 585 square miles of which 583 square miles is land and 3 square miles is water.
